Designing with Intention: How to Maximize Every Corner



Among one of the most efficient methods for making a little area feel bigger is to provide every product a specific purpose-- and preferably, more than one. For example, a storage space footrest can function as a coffee table, extra seats, and a location to tuck away coverings or games. A bench by the entryway could double as footwear storage and a spot to rest while putting them on.



Shade and light likewise play a significant function in multifunctional spaces. Lighter tones can assist a room really feel more open, while critical illumination highlights functional areas and creates visual equilibrium. Mirrors can show light and make an area feel two times its size, particularly when placed near windows or lights.



Multifunctionality isn't practically specific pieces-- it's likewise about flow. The format of a room need to make it easy to change from one task to another without major disturbance. That might imply picking lightweight furniture that's simple to relocate, or making use of curtains and folding screens to different rooms momentarily.



Smart Furniture Choices for Small Living



Furniture can either make or break a multifunctional area. Picking the appropriate pieces is vital, specifically when your objective is to blend comfort and function without overwhelming the space. Buying a few high-grade things that are versatile will certainly pay off in everyday benefit.



Search for products that use concealed compartments, like sofas with under-seat storage or beds that lift to reveal space underneath. A drop-leaf dining table can be expanded for visitors or folded down when not in use, making it excellent for smaller homes. If you enjoy holding, think about a sofa bed or a daybed that conveniently shifts right into a resting area without compromising your layout.
